73 lines
1.9 KiB
YAML
73 lines
1.9 KiB
YAML
name: "centreon-plugin-Operatingsystems-AS400-daemon"
|
|
arch: "${ARCH}"
|
|
platform: "linux"
|
|
version_schema: "none"
|
|
version: "2.0.5"
|
|
release: "${RELEASE}${DIST}"
|
|
section: "default"
|
|
priority: "optional"
|
|
maintainer: "Centreon <contact@centreon.com>"
|
|
description: |
|
|
Centreon Connector Server for AS400.
|
|
vendor: "Centreon"
|
|
homepage: "https://www.centreon.com"
|
|
license: "Apache-2.0"
|
|
|
|
contents:
|
|
- src: "../connector.as400/target/centreon-as400-${VERSION}-jar-with-dependencies.jar" # VARIABLE VERSION REQUIRED HERE
|
|
dst: "/usr/share/centreon-as400/bin/centreon-as400-${VERSION}-jar-with-dependencies.jar" # VARIABLE VERSION REQUIRED HERE
|
|
expand: true
|
|
file_info:
|
|
mode: 0755
|
|
owner: "centreon-as400"
|
|
group: "centreon-as400"
|
|
|
|
- src: "../connector.as400.install/init-script/centreon-as400.service"
|
|
dst: "/lib/systemd/system/centreon-as400.service"
|
|
file_info:
|
|
mode: 0644
|
|
|
|
- src: "../connector.as400.install/init-script/centreon-as400-sysconfig"
|
|
dst: "/etc/sysconfig/centreon-as400"
|
|
type: config|noreplace
|
|
file_info:
|
|
mode: 0644
|
|
|
|
- src: "../connector.as400.install/etc/config.properties"
|
|
dst: "/etc/centreon-as400/config.properties"
|
|
type: config|noreplace
|
|
file_info:
|
|
mode: 0644
|
|
|
|
- src: "../connector.as400.install/etc/log4j2.xml"
|
|
dst: "/etc/centreon-as400/log4j2.xml"
|
|
type: config|noreplace
|
|
file_info:
|
|
mode: 0644
|
|
|
|
- dst: "/var/log/centreon-as400"
|
|
type: dir
|
|
file_info:
|
|
mode: 0755
|
|
owner: centreon-as400
|
|
group: centreon-as400
|
|
|
|
scripts:
|
|
preinstall: ./scripts/centreon-as400-daemon-preinstall.sh
|
|
postinstall: ./scripts/centreon-as400-daemon-postinstall.sh
|
|
preremove: ./scripts/centreon-as400-daemon-preremove.sh
|
|
|
|
overrides:
|
|
rpm:
|
|
depends:
|
|
- java-1.8.0-openjdk
|
|
deb:
|
|
depends:
|
|
- default-jre
|
|
|
|
rpm:
|
|
summary: Centreon AS 400 Plugin daemon
|
|
signature:
|
|
key_file: ${RPM_SIGNING_KEY_FILE}
|
|
key_id: ${RPM_SIGNING_KEY_ID}
|